CEP Renewables Begins Building on 19 MW Brownfield Photo voltaic Challenge in New Jersey
RED BANK, N.J. — CEP Renewables introduced that building has begun on its 19 MW dc grid provide Foul Rift photo voltaic undertaking situated in White Township, Warren County, New Jersey. The undertaking is being developed on a brownfield, an environmentally impaired website, that had been the house to a composting facility for practically three a long time. Previous to the cessation of operations, the ability had an extended historical past of violations acquired from New Jersey Division of Environmental Safety (NJDEP). CEP’s improvement of this undertaking will full the environmental remediation at this website whereas additionally offering dependable clear power, pollinator habitats and better tax income for the area people. This fixed-tilt, bifacial photo voltaic module undertaking is anticipated to achieve industrial operation by September 2024.

When CEP first got here throughout this property, it had been contaminated on account of the composting facility’s operations. An intensive environmental investigation indicated that the soils have been contaminated with metals, together with arsenic and polycyclic fragrant hydrocarbons, that necessitated using institutional management. In complete, the investigation recognized ninety-two separate notices of environmental violations from NJDEP. So as to carry the positioning into compliance with NJDEP, CEP eliminated the remaining berm of compost and waste supplies and labored with NJDEP to efficiently resolve the remaining violations and terminate the strong waste allow.
As a part of its partnership with White Township, in trade for sure interconnection easement rights, CEP additionally agreed to create a porous pavement strolling path circulating all through the Township’s leisure fields. That is an enchancment that the Township had been planning to construct however which had lengthy remained unfulfilled resulting from lack of funding. Along with turning an environmentally hazardous website right into a income producing asset, the Foul Rift undertaking additionally contributes to New Jersey sustaining its rating because the primary U.S. state for put in photo voltaic capability per sq. mile. This undertaking additionally additional helps the state in attaining its aim of 100% clear electrical energy by 2035 – essentially the most bold clear power aim within the nation.
